Beer Can Island is a hidden gem for dog owners seeking a serene escape in Longboat Key, Florida. This pet-friendly park offers a unique blend of natural beauty, shaded trails, and a tranquil, secluded beachfront. Dog owners will love the spacious, fenced-in dog park that features separate areas for small and large dogs to roam, play, and socialize safely. The park is well maintained and provides an escape from the busier area beaches, giving pups plenty of room to stretch their legs.
The park’s amenities cater to both people and pets, with a covered shelter, seating areas, restrooms, picnic tables, and charcoal grills perfect for a family outing or doggy playdate. Dog owners will find water fountains, waste stations, and shaded walking paths, ensuring comfort for pets and their humans. Beer Can Island’s proximity to beautiful walking trails and a swimming area makes it a top choice for pet-friendly hiking and nature-loving visitors in Longboat Key and Sarasota.
